Detailed Comparison

The 1971 C&C 27 and 1984 Pearson 34 represent two takes on sloop-rigged sailing. The 1971 C&C 27 is a 1970s design by C&C Yachts from Canada, while the 1984 Pearson 34 is a 1980s offering from Pearson from USA. The 1971 C&C 27 was penned by Cuthbertson & Cassian. The 1984 Pearson 34 was designed by William Shaw.

In terms of size, the 1971 C&C 27 measures 8.23m (27.0ft) overall with a beam of 2.74m, compared to the 1984 Pearson 34 at 10.36m (34.0ft) with a 3.35m beam. The 1984 Pearson 34 is 2.13m longer than the 1971 C&C 27. The 1984 Pearson 34 displaces approximately 118% more than its counterpart, which significantly affects how each boat handles in different sea states.

Looking at performance, the 1971 C&C 27 has good sail power for versatile performance with an SA/D ratio of 17.13 and 31.0 m² of sail area. The 1984 Pearson 34, with an SA/D of 15.11 and 46.0 m² of canvas, offers moderate sail power suitable for relaxed cruising. The 1971 C&C 27 has the edge in terms of raw sailing performance.

For comfort and safety, the 1971 C&C 27 offers a moderate motion comfort level (comfort ratio: 20.1) and excellent capsize resistance suitable for offshore voyaging (capsize ratio: 0.81). The 1984 Pearson 34 has a comfort ratio of 20.3 and a capsize screening value of 0.76. The ballast ratios are 41.8% for the 1971 C&C 27 and 41.7% for the 1984 Pearson 34, reflecting their respective approaches to stability.

Below deck, the 1971 C&C 27 provides 5 berths in 1 cabin with 57L of water capacity and 38L of fuel. The 1984 Pearson 34 offers 6 berths in 2 cabins with 152L water and 76L fuel capacity.
